Output 06e7bed61d1ecf133a7917750fe8e516251d2f6e558ad95b050d4bd61f3b89f6:1

value
6975430131680
script pubkey
OP_0 OP_PUSHBYTES_20 e9e627beb557c3a2a1200ac37c9135fdb3db629a
address
tb1qa8nz00442lp69gfqptpheyf4lkeakc56ng6n27
transaction
06e7bed61d1ecf133a7917750fe8e516251d2f6e558ad95b050d4bd61f3b89f6
confirmations
172589
spent
true